Fiber reinforced polymer (FRP) rebars are a strong, lightweight construction material valued for their corrosion resistance. FRP rebars are essentially spirally twisted structural reinforcing rods and are also called a composite made of a combination of different substances, including polymer resin and fibers. The blend of these two materials results in the production of FRP rebar that never reacts to the chloride-rich environment and acts as an alternative to corrosion-prone iron and steel. Moreover, FRP rebars are approximately four times stronger than steel, making them a better option for construction applications.

The corrosion of reinforcing and prestressing steel within concrete is one of the primary reasons for the failure of concrete structures. An innovative approach to combat this significant issue is to replace traditional steel bar and strand reinforcement with FRP bars and strands. FRP rebars and strands are made from filaments or fibers held in a polymeric resin matrix binder. Fiber reinforced polymer reinforcing can be made from various types of fibers, such as glass fiber reinforced polymer (GFRP), basalt fiber reinforced polymer (BFRP), and carbon fiber reinforced polymer (CFRP). A surface treatment is typically provided that facilitates a bond between the reinforcing and the concrete.

In 2021, the vinyl ester segment held the largest market share. Vinyl ester resins have high strength, high resistance to corrosion, and resistance to fuels, mechanical toughness, chemicals, or vapors. They have great durability, heat resistance, and high tensile elongation strength. This resin can be impregnated with short glass fiber or carbon fiber to produce FRP rebars. The majority of FRP rebar manufacturers use vinyl ester resin. The cost-effectiveness of vinyl ester has led to the segment's dominance in 2021.

During the forecast period, the basalt fiber composites segment is expected to be the fastest-growing segment. Basalt fiber composite is a new alternative to conventionally used fibers such as glass fiber composite, and some extent, carbon fiber composite. These are characterized by superior resistance against low and high temperatures. Moreover, an increase in the use of natural fiber composites such as basalt fiber in automotive & transportation, construction & infrastructure, electrical & electronics, and other end-use industries is expected to propel the growth of the basalt fiber composites demand.

Impact of COVID-19 Pandemic on Fiber Reinforced Polymer (FRP) Rebars
The COVID-19 pandemic adversely affected the fiber reinforced polymer (FRP) rebars market growth in 2020 due to the shutdown of manufacturing facilities and restrictions on transportation and logistics. Disruptions in supply chains also hampered the supply of FRP rebars. Manufacturers introduced extensive modifications to their processes to comply with national and regional guidelines to protect employees from the SARS-CoV-2 infection. Many global manufacturers temporarily discontinued their operations or allowed production processes with a limited workforce.
As per a survey conducted by the Associated General Contractors (AGC) of America, since March 2020, 30% of construction projects of various companies have been delayed due to government orders, 37% were stopped due to owners’ requests, and 67% projects were delayed or cancelled due to funding issues. However, businesses started recovering as governments of various countries announced relaxation in social restrictions. Moreover, successful vaccination drives have eased the current scenario, leading to a rise in business activities across the world. The recovery of various end-use industries is also driving the fiber reinforced polymer (FRP) rebars market growth.
